AN ORDINANCE
APPROPRIATING OUT OF NO. 220 STREET BOND FOND THE SUM
OF $950 FOR PAYMENT TO ALONSO M. GONZALES FOR PROPERTY
DAMAGES INCURRED DURING CONSTRUCTION OF THE NORTH STAPLES
STREET IMPROVEMENTS, KINNEY TO I. H. 37, PROJECT NO. 220-
61-50; AND DECLARING AN EMERGENCY.
BE I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F CORPUS CHRISTI,
SECTION 1. There is hereby appropriated out of No. 220 Street
Bond Fund the sum of $950 for payment to Alonso M. Gonzales for property
damages incurred during construction of the North Staples Street improve-
ments, Kinney to I. H. 37, being Project No. 220- 61 -50.
SECTION 2. The necessity to immediately appropriate the necessary
funds and to make payment for property damages incurred during construction of
the aforesaid street improvements creates a public emergency and an imperative
public necessity requiring the suspension of the Charter rule providing that
no ordinance or resolution shall be passed finally on the date of its intro-
duction and that such ordinance or resolution shall be read at three several
meetings of the City Council and the Mayor having declared that such emergency
and necessity exist, and having requested that said Charter rule be suspended,
and that this ordinance take effect and be in full force and ef''4& fenct' from and
after its passage, IT IS ACCORDINGLY SO ORDAINED, this the I—q Y day of
May, 1970.
